In the heart of the Euganean Hills Regional Park, among golden vineyards and forests that turn red, the much-anticipated Autumn Festival 2025 returns to Valle San Giorgio in Baone, an event that celebrates the authenticity of the Veneto region with taste, culture, and conviviality.
Let yourself be conquered by the aromas and flavors of traditional cuisine:
Fettuccine with wild boar and porcini mushrooms
Wild boar stew, local salami, and sausages
Porchetta, sopressa, and cheeses from the hills
“Schissotto” baked in a wood-fired oven, “fugassa,” “sugoli,” and homemade sweets
Fine wines from the Euganean Hills
All served in a covered and heated environment, perfect for enjoying autumn even on the cooler days.
The Autumn Festival is not only about taste but also includes art and history:
Exhibitions of local crafts and terracotta bas-reliefs
Displays of embroidery and sewing
Live music and folkloric performances
Take the opportunity to explore the trails of Monte Gemola and immerse yourself in the tranquility of the Euganean Hills, with guided excursions and nature walks.
Organized by the Parish of Valle San Giorgio in collaboration with the La Corte Medioevale Association, the festival is a moment of gathering and sharing, where every visitor is welcomed as a friend.
